Hotel Description:


Come join us at the BEST WESTERN PLUS High Sierra Hotel where you'll experience luxury amidst the breathtaking beauty of California's Sierra Nevada mountain range. With our knowledgeable and friendly staff ready to greet your arrival, you will enjoy our 100% non-smoking facility nestled in the middle of town with easy access to restaurants, shops, and the Mammoth Mountain Ski Area. Our newly renovated hotel has beautiful guest rooms, an indoor pool and hot tub, exercise room, business center, game room, and our very own Cafe 203 complete with evening lounge. From our standard rooms with a king or two queen beds, to our suites with kitchenettes or hot tubs, we have a variety of accommodations to satisfy any desire. We even have a honeymoon suite for that romantic getaway or kid s suites complete with a set of bunk beds for the youngsters. All of our rooms come standard with a 37 inch flat screen TV, free wireless internet, a work desk and daily housekeeping. Whether you are here for work or play, our complimentary hot buffet breakfast will prepare you for your day. Spot, you are now welcome in our hotel but only in our two queen pet specific rooms. In this outdoorsman paradise you'll find adventure and fun awaiting your arrival any time of the year. In the summer you can enjoy annual music festivals such as the Jazz Jubilee and Bluesapalooza, the Ford Motocross competition, Mammoth Mountain Bike Park, Volcom Skate park competition, and Oktoberfest to name a few. Winter brings lots of snow and The Roxy Chicken Jam, Mammoth Dog Sledding, the West Coast Invitational and much, much more. Mammoth Lakes is where you want to be to enjoy skiing, snowboarding, sledding, snowmobiling, biking, rock climbing, hiking, golfing or fishing. Whether you are a seasoned explorer or just simply looking for a peaceful vacation, we have it all. Yosemite National Park,40 mile(s) from Yosemite National Park, a visit to the Sierra Nevada Mountains can't be complete without a visit to this amazing National Park. Around every corner you are presented with incredible scenery, wildlife, and forests. Visit the Tuolumne

Mount Whitney,105 mile(s) from Mount Whitney, this highest summit in the contiguous United States paints a beautiful picture as you pass through Lone Pine. Whether you decide to day hike up its flanks or view it from town, it is worth a visit.

Manzanar,95 mile(s) from Manzanar, this National Monument stands in memory of the hundreds of Japanese families that were uprooted from their lives and taken to these internment camps during World War II. Remnants of their resiliency lives on in the water gardens

Mammoth Mountain,5 mile(s) from Mammoth Mountain, whether winter or summer, Mammoth Mountain has a bit for all. Hike, bike, or take the scenic Gondola ride to the interpretive center at the top of the mountain and experience the Sierra Nevada Mountains from 11,083 feet.
